- [ ] **Key ceremony — Togglewright rollout framework.** Before the reviewer approves the signing step, confirm both custodians are present and the Togglewright flag-delivery keys are generated on the air-gapped workstation in the Marleybrook lab. Verify the public key fingerprint matches the one recorded in the ceremony log, then seal the private shard in the vault. At the sealing prompt, the operator must enter the recovery passphrase, which follows.

unlock words, hahaf-fajeg: quenmir-belius

The waveform preview in Clipforge renders from a downsampled peak file rather than the raw audio, generated at upload time by the Brindle worker pool. This keeps scrubbing responsive even on hour-long sessions, at the cost of a few seconds of preprocessing. For the release, we froze the downsampling parameters after testing against Orla's podcast corpus — changing them invalidates every cached peak file. The shipped constants are these.

limits module of fafog-tawef:
CAPS = {
    "belath": 369,
    "queneth": 818,
    "ralwyn": 169,
    "goriel": 1004,
    "novvan": 808,
}

Heads up: if the Lintrock baseline file in the Quarrow repo drifts from main, CI fails with a "stale baseline" error even when the code is fine. Quick fix is to regenerate the baseline on a clean checkout and re-push. If a customer build is blocked, confirm the failing run matches the token below before escalating.

build token for yadug-yagag: htk21_c863c33eb8b82c0c9c152

**Ticket VEX-2214: Snapshot test churn blocking release**

Hey — the Lumepanel UI snapshots regenerated after the theming refactor and we've got ~340 diffs, most of them trivial padding changes. We need someone to confirm the diffs are cosmetic before we bless the new baselines, otherwise we're shipping blind. Can't cut the release candidate until this gets a sign-off. Needs approval from the person below.

signatory, yahog-badug: Quenix Ulaael